I am pretty new to 10/22 and subsonic ammo. I put together a 10/22 after seeing a friend’s custom integrally suppressed 10/22.  My rifle is a Gemtec mist integral on an all Kidd receiver in a Magpul stock.  I sighted in and zeroed the scope with Federal Automatch at 50 yards.  I had a mag with 5 Automatch and 5 Gemtec subs so I could hear the difference. The 5 subs grouped neatly about a inch left and maybe an inch and a half low.  Is this normal?
Link Posted: 10/19/2017 9:22:49 AM EDT
[#1]
Yes - it is normal for a 22 (or any gun/ammo combo, really) to shoot different ammo to a different point of impact.  

If you can, take 5 or 6 different brands/types of ammo out to the range - shoot a couple of 10 shot groups with each one - you will find one or two of them shoot better in that gun. Sight in for that ammo, and buy more of it.

While CCI Std. Vel. is my 22lr ammo of choice, and it shoots well in many of my guns, some shoot other brands/loads better. If you are searching for the best accuracy, you have some (fun) homework to do.

Agreed above. 22’s will have a certain load they like best and every rifle is different, even two rifles of the same
Make /model
FWIW all standard velocity ammo will be subsonic so searching out specifically labeled subsonic not suppressor ammo is not needed. I would still try all types and brands you can find to identify your rifles favorite but to be honest most brands “hot new subsonic” or “suppressor “ ammo is essentially rebranded standard velocity target ammo, just a marketing ploy to appeal to a newer market segment
